Born into a modest family in Bayonne, France, Didier Deschamps family grew up in humble surroundings. His father, Pierre Deschamps, worked as a house painter, and his mother, Ginette Deschamps, was a homemaker. Moreover, his family instilled in him values like discipline and hard work and shaped his professional journey. His older brother, Philippe, is no more after tragically passing away in a plane crash in 1987. Deschamps dealt with much pain and suffering but came back mentally stronger to carve out a successful football career.
For every man's success, there's a woman behind him, as Didier Deschamps wife is Claude Antoinette Deschamps. They have been married for several decades, and the couple shares a son named Dylan Deschamps, born in 1996. The family became a cornerstone of Deschamps' life, and they act as pillars of support for the pressures he endures in football management.
